Jonathan Brown; Erin Turner; Delia Sotelo Fierros – Mathematics Teacher: Learning and Teaching PK-12, 2025
Mathematical modeling involves using mathematics to represent, analyze, and make predictions or decisions about real- world situations. Garfunkel and Montgomery (2016) elaborate on six components of the mathematical modeling process, including identifying the problem, making assumptions and identifying variables, doing the math, analyzing and…

Kularajan, Sindura Subanemy; Czocher, Jennifer A. – North American Chapter of the International Group for the Psychology of Mathematics Education, 2021
In this paper we address the question, how do quantitative reasoning and covariational reasoning present as students build structural conceptions of real-world situations. We use data from an exploratory teaching experiment with an undergraduate STEM major to illustrate the explanatory roles quantitative reasoning and covariational reasoning play…
